Akhtar Yousuf was the second successful lyricist from Dacca made Urdu films from ex-East Pakistan, now Bangladesh. He got breakthrough from super hit film Chakori (1967). He migrated to Pakistan after the Fall of Dacca in 1971. His first film in nowadays Pakistan was Ehsas (1972). His most super hit song was "Sawan Aye, Sawan Jaye.." in film Chahat (1974). He was director of film Sawan Aya, Tum Nahin Aye in 1974.

Akhtar Yousuf was born in Calcutta, India in 1935 and died in Karachi in 1989.
